This song comes from Orbitals 2nd album "Orbital 2" and was released in early 1993. "Orbital 1" came before it in 1991 and "Snilisation" came after it in 1994. This video was shot in summer 1992 before they released their 2nd album. A flea market was chosen for the video due to a lack of funds by the record company Internal Records.
